prisma db execute. Reference when using this Prisma feature.
Execute native commands (SQL) to your database.
prisma db execute [options]
--file) or stdin (--stdin)migrate diff| Option | Description |
|---|---|
--file | Path to a file containing the script to execute |
--stdin| Use terminal standard input as the script |
--url | Override the datasource URL from the Prisma config file |
--config | Custom path to your Prisma config file |
prisma db execute --file ./script.sql
echo "TRUNCATE TABLE User;" | prisma db execute --stdin
migrate diff outputPipe the output of migrate diff directly to the database:
prisma migrate diff \
--from-empty \
--to-schema-datamodel prisma/schema.prisma \
--script \
| prisma db execute --stdin
Uses datasource from prisma.config.ts:
export default defineConfig({
datasource: {
url: env('DATABASE_URL'),
},
})
migrate diff scriptsprisma studio to view data.